Abstract

PROTEINURIA has been investigated in this laboratory in a group of patients with homotransplanted kidneys. A previously undescribed pattern was found in most cases on starch gel electrophoresis. The clinical data on these patients and the procedures for renal homotransplantation have been previously published by Hamburger et al.1. The patients' own kidneys were removed surgically in all cases. Of thirty-four patients who supported the homotransplant for more than 12 months, twenty-eight had at least a mild proteinuria in the course of the months or years following the operation. The urine specimens were concentrated to a protein consent of 40–50 g/l. before starch gel electrophoresis. The methods for urinary concentration and starch gel electrophoresis have previously been described2.
